3 instantiations of CoercedAwaitableInfo
Microsoft.AspNetCore.Http.Extensions (3)
src\Shared\ObjectMethodExecutor\CoercedAwaitableInfo.cs (3)
45info = new CoercedAwaitableInfo(coercerExpression, nonGenericAwaitableType, directlyAwaitableInfo); 49info = new CoercedAwaitableInfo(directlyAwaitableInfo); 64info = new CoercedAwaitableInfo(coercerExpression, coercerResultType, coercedAwaitableInfo);
13 references to CoercedAwaitableInfo
Microsoft.AspNetCore.Http.Extensions (13)
RequestDelegateFactory.cs (6)
510else if (CoercedAwaitableInfo.IsTypeAwaitable(returnType, out var coercedAwaitableInfo)) 1012if (CoercedAwaitableInfo.IsTypeAwaitable(returnType, out var coercedAwaitableInfo)) 1062else if (CoercedAwaitableInfo.IsTypeAwaitable(returnType, out var coercedAwaitableInfo))
src\Shared\EndpointMetadataPopulator.cs (2)
50if (CoercedAwaitableInfo.IsTypeAwaitable(returnType, out var coercedAwaitableInfo))
src\Shared\ObjectMethodExecutor\CoercedAwaitableInfo.cs (2)
35out CoercedAwaitableInfo info) 69info = default(CoercedAwaitableInfo);
src\Shared\ObjectMethodExecutor\ObjectMethodExecutor.cs (3)
40var isAwaitable = CoercedAwaitableInfo.IsTypeAwaitable(MethodReturnType, out var coercedAwaitableInfo); 203CoercedAwaitableInfo coercedAwaitableInfo)